This video presents an exclusive tour of a server room, taking viewers into a space that houses the core computing and networking infrastructure. The host guides the audience through rows of racks, describing how equipment is organized and how access is controlled to maintain security and reliability. Although filmed in late 2017, the tour emphasizes timeless principles of data center design, such as modular rack layouts, airflow management, and the prioritization of convenient maintenance access. Viewers gain a sense of the scale of the operation, from the density of hardware to the careful routing of cables and the placement of power and cooling infrastructure. The segment highlights the atmosphere of a professional tech environment, with attention paid to both the technical details and the practical challenges of running a server room continuously. By the end, the video reinforces the idea that meticulous planning and robust infrastructure are essential for stable and scalable computing capabilities.

- What are the main components highlighted in a server room tour and why are they important?
- The main components highlighted typically include server racks, cooling and airflow solutions, power distribution and redundancy, networking gear, and cable management. These elements are important because they impact performance, reliability, maintenance efficiency, and energy use in a data center environment.
- How does the video illustrate maintenance and accessibility considerations in a server room?
- The video tends to show clear pathways between racks, strategically placed access points for technicians, labeled cabling, and organized power and network connections to minimize downtime and simplify troubleshooting.
